对于Visual Studio Code(VSCode)用户来说,扩展是其强大功能和灵活性的重要来源。1、代码自动完成和智能提示、2、代码美化和格式化、3、版本控制辅助、4、代码调试和性能分析,这些扩展大大提升开发效率和代码质量。尤其值得关注的是代码自动完成和智能提示扩展,它们通过提供准确的代码补全、参数信息和快速文档查阅功能,极大地帮助开发者减少编码错误和提升编码速度。
一、代码自动完成和智能提示
开发过程中,自动完成和智能提示扩展显得尤为关键。它们不仅可以提供快速的代码补全功能,还能给出实时的智能提示和代码片段,极大地提升了开发效率。例如,“IntelliSense for CSS class names”能在HTML文档中提供CSS类名的自动完成,“Python”扩展则针对Python语言提供了强大的代码补全和智能提示功能。这类扩展对于快速编码和降低出错率具有重要作用。
二、代码美化和格式化
为了保持代码的清晰结构和一致的风格,“Prettier – Code formatter”扩展非常受欢迎。它支持多种语言的代码格式化,可以自动地调整代码的缩进、行宽、引号使用等多种格式问题。对于团队项目而言,统一的代码风格对于提高代码的可读性和维护性至关重要。
三、版本控制辅助
版本控制是软件开发过程中的基石,而VSCode提供的“GitLens”等扩展,则让版本控制更加简单和直观。这些扩展可以增强VSCode内置的Git功能,提供诸如文件历史查看、代码作者信息提示、分支管理等功能,帮助开发者更好地进行版本控制和协作开发。
四、代码调试和性能分析
代码开发过程中不可或缺的一部分是调试和性能分析。“Debugger for Chrome”扩展提供了一个强大的JavaScript调试环境,使得开发者可以直接在VSCode中调试运行在Chrome浏览器中的JavaScript代码。对于性能分析而言,“Code Runner”扩展支持一键运行代码片段,并查看执行时间和输出结果,便于快速测试和性能分析。
总体来看,VSCode的这些扩展工具集合为开发者在编程过程中提供了极大的便利,从而实现代码的快速编写、格式化和优化,支持高效、高质量的软件开发。它们不仅提升了个人开发效率,还促进了团队间的协作和沟通,是每个VSCode用户必备的工具。
相关问答FAQs:
Q: 什么是VSCode扩展?
A: VSCode扩展是一种软件工具,用于增强Visual Studio Code(简称VSCode)的功能和性能。通过安装扩展,用户可以实现更多的编辑器功能和自定义化调整,以适应个人或团队的编程需求。
Q: 有哪些常用的VSCode扩展?
A: VSCode有一大批广受欢迎的扩展可以提供各种各样的功能。以下是一些常用的VSCode扩展推荐:
- ESLint:提供JavaScript代码的静态分析和错误检测功能,帮助开发者遵循一致的代码规范。
- Prettier:自动格式化代码的工具,支持多种编程语言,使代码风格一致。
- GitLens:提供了一个更强大的集成Git工具,使开发者可以在编辑器中查看和管理Git仓库的版本历史、作者信息和更改区域等。
- Bracket Pair Colorizer:高亮显示代码中的括号,使开发者更容易识别代码块的开始和结束。
- Live Server:创建一个本地开发服务器,支持实时预览网页,并自动更新更改。
- Debugger for Chrome:将VSCode连接到Google Chrome浏览器进行调试,帮助开发者定位和解决JavaScript代码中的Bug。
- Python:为Python开发者提供多种功能,包括代码补全、调试、代码格式化等。
Q: 如何安装VSCode扩展?
A: 安装VSCode扩展非常简单:
- 打开VSCode编辑器,点击左侧的扩展按钮(或使用快捷键Ctrl+Shift+X)打开扩展面板。
- 在搜索框中输入要安装的扩展名称,如"ESLint"。
- 在搜索结果中找到对应的扩展,点击“安装”按钮进行安装。
- 安装完成后,可以在编辑器的侧边栏中找到并启用已安装的扩展。
注意:有些扩展可能需要提前安装其他依赖项,例如Python扩展需要安装Python解释器。安装过程中,VSCode通常会提供相关的提示和指引。
文章标题:vscode要哪些扩展,发布者:worktile,转载请注明出处:https://worktile.com/kb/p/1963968